Massage Therapy Training Requirements

Most schools offering massage therapy require that the enrollee have a high school diploma or its equivalent to qualify. Programs can range in length from several months for a Certificate or a Diploma to as long as two years for an Associates Degree. The lengths of the programs will also vary by State based on the number of hours required for licensing. Another factor that may also influence the program length is whether classes are offered in Orland ME during the day or in the evening. Also, an Associate Degree in Massage Therapy may have general education requirements and are often transferable into a related Bachelors Degree Program. Once you have received your Certificate or Degree, the education does not end there. The amount and type of continuing education you will need to complete will depend on the State where you are licensed. Some states require both a certain number of hours of continuing education as well as specific education in subjects such as HIPAA compliance or ethics.

How Do I Become A Massage Therapist In Maine

If youre ready to move into your career as a massage therapist in Maine, you must register with the Maine Massage Therapy Licensure. The registration fee is $86. Once you are registered, you must receive licensure by the Board. If you do not register, you will be working illegally and can receive a fine.

In order to receive this license, you must complete a minimum of 500 hours from an accredited massage therapy program and be certified by the National Certification Board for Therapeutic Massage and Bodywork.

You can find application request forms on their website.

    Where Can I Study

    The Maine Massage Therapy Licensure approves massage therapy programs with the following curriculum: 120 hours of human anatomy, physiology and pathology, massage therapy theory, technique and practice, 100 hours in hands-on experience, first aid/CPR certification .

    Below are two approved schools in Maine to help you get started on what you may be looking for in a massage therapy education.

    • Acadia School of Massage: With a mission providing a level of quality education that exceeds typical massage training, this school combines a foundation in human biology with techniques, blending together the art and science of massage therapy.
    • Seacoast Career Schools: Students at Seacoast will be trained in a variety of classical massage techniques, advanced therapeutic procedures, and soft tissue manipulation. Students will understand how to work with specific populations to understand that massage therapy is more than delivering massages.

    Other education options include Therapeutic Bodywork Learning Center and Downeast School of Massage.

    Massage Therapy Schools in Maine | ME Therapist Certification

    600 Hour TrainingBLOOM! School of Therapeutic Arts offers 600 hours of supervised training following specific Department of Maine Education and NCBTMB requirements. This is a 15-month program with classes usually offered through 2 monthly weekend intensives. Your instructor records your attendance and evaluates your performance in applying theory with technique.

    Students completing and passing BLOOM!s 600-HR Massage Therapy Training Program in its entirety are eligible to apply for their Maine State Massage Licensure, after successfully sitting for the Licensing Examination of the National Certification Board of Therapeutic Massage Bodywork , or the Federation of State Massage Therapy Boards exam

    Tuition: $6000 . In addition, $160 online testing fee and estimated $350 for books

    Q How Long Does It Take To Become A Massage Therapist

    MASSAGE ON MAINE

    The length of time it takes to become a Massage Therapist depends on one thing, you.

    Massage therapy programs can require around 500 hours and even up to 1,000 hours of classroom training and clinical training like massage-specific training.

    Depending on how often you give massages under licensed supervision, and how many hours you spend in the classroom, you can take your exam in less than a year.

    After you graduate from your program, you will need to become licensed.

    Youll have to wait at least six months after graduation in order to take your exam.

    Once you pass your exam, youll be a licensed massage therapist!

    This can take from about one year and up.

    What Is Massage Therapy

    As mentioned in the introduction, massage therapy is a holistic form of healthcare in Orland ME that helps people feel and function better. The massage therapist manipulates skin, muscles and tissue to reduce stress and relieve tension and pain in their patients. Swedish, or Classic Massage, is the type of massage that most people think of when discussing massage therapy, and most massage therapy schools teach it as their primary form of massage. However, there are many other types of massage that programs may or may not include within their course of instruction. Following are just a few examples.

    • Neuromuscular Therapy Massage
    • Hot Stone Massage
    • Pregnancy Massage

    Professionals that work in massage therapy in Orland ME should be referred to as massage therapists. From time to time one may hear them called a masseuse or a masseur, which refers to a female or a male massage practitioner. However, these terms generally carry a negative connotation among the general public and professionals alike and should be avoided.

    Getting Licensed And Certified

  • 1Research your jurisdiction’s licensing requirements. Before you start training, it’s a good idea to make sure that you understand how to satisfy your jurisdiction’s licensing requirements so you’ll know what kind of training will qualify you to be licensed.
  • In the U.S. most states have some form of licensing, so check with your state’s licensing board to get more information.XResearch source Keep in mind that even if your state does not have licensing requirements, your city or county may.
  • Some jurisdictions require licensing for some types of massage but not for others.
  • 2Find a suitable training program. There are plenty of massage schools out there. You may have seen their ads or even received advertising materials for some of them. Keep in mind that these schools are businesses that are trying to make money, so be sure to check out all their claims carefully. Look for a program that leads to certification and which satisfies your jurisdiction’s licensing requirements, which may include accreditation.XResearch source
  • Most massage schools teach basic Swedish massage and allow you to choose other specialties in addition to that. Look for a school that caters to any specialties you are most interested in.
  • You can research schools online, or you can ask massage therapists what schools they went to and what they thought of their experiences.

    Jumozy is approved by the National Certification Board for Therapeutic Massage & Bodywork as a continuing education Approved Provider. Our Provider # is 452024-12.

    NCBTMB advocates for professional development through quality lifelong learning, and requires continuing education as part of the recertification process to ensure you practice safely, competently, and effectively. Every two years, NCBTMB mandates 24 hours of massage therapy continuing education to maintain Board Certification.

    According to NCBTMB:

    Continuing education plays a critical role in NCBTMBs recertification program. …those who select the CE option are required to earn credits from an NCBTMB Approved Provider. This ensures that certificants receive quality instruction of the highest standards.

    Some recent changes have been made concerning certification by NCBTMB. On January 1, 2013, a new credential Board Certification was launched to establish a new national standard, replacing the National Certification.

    The National Certification was only available through December 31, 2012. Effective January 1, 2013, achievement of this credential was retired and the Board Certification credential will be the highest credential available to the profession.

    Go to for information on Board Certification.

    NCBTMB Board Certified practitioners must renew their certification every two years.

    Maine Continuing Education Requirements

    Please understand that massage laws change frequently and vary from state to state. We will try to provide you with the most current information possible.

    It is our understanding that currently, Maine has no specific CE requirements for massage therapists. We will update this page if any CE requirements are announced in the upcoming months.

    You can verify this information or contact the state of Maine with further questions by visiting the Maine Board of Massage.
